# MMBTA92 Small Signal PNP Transistor
## Description
️· Silicon epitaxial planar PNP high voltage transistor
️· Miniature SOT-23 plastic package for surface mounting
️· Tape and reel packing
️· Complementary NPN type: MMBTA42
## Absolute Maximum Ratings
️· Collector-Base Voltage (VCBO): -300 V
️· Collector-Emitter Voltage (VCEO): -300 V
️· Emitter-Base Voltage (VEBO): -5 V
️· Collector Current (IC): -0.5 A
️· Collector Peak Current (ICM): -0.6 A
️· Total Dissipation (Ptot): 350 mW @ TC = 25°C
️· Storage Temperature (Tstg): -65 to 150 °C
️· Operating Junction Temperature (Tj): 150 °C
## Electrical Characteristics (Tcase = 25°C)
️· Collector Cut-off Current (ICBO): -100 nA @ VCB = -200 V
️· Collector-Base Breakdown Voltage (V(BR)CBO): -300 V @ IC = -100 µA
️· Collector-Emitter Breakdown Voltage (V(BR)CEO): -300 V @ IC = -1 mA
️· Emitter-Base Breakdown Voltage (V(BR)EBO): -5 V @ IE = -100 µA
️· Collector-Emitter Saturation Voltage (VCE(sat)): -0.5 V @ IC = -20 mA, IB = -2 mA
️· Base-Emitter Saturation Voltage (VBE(sat)): -0.9 V @ IC = -20 mA, IB = -2 mA
️· DC Current Gain (hFE):
- 25 @ IC = -1 mA, VCE = -10 V
- 40 @ IC = -10 mA, VCE = -10 V
- 40 @ IC = -30 mA, VCE = -10 V
️· Transition Frequency (fT): 50 MHz @ IC = -10 mA, VCE = -20 V
️· Collector-Emitter Capacitance (CCEO): 50 pF @ VCE = -20 V, f = 1 MHz
